River Valley Academy’s Jordan Lee Sherwin an Example in Excellence

Eclectic student shows calm confidence, dedication 

Jordan Sherwin has a wide range of interests and experience. He is currently working on earning a certificate in welding at Kent Community Technical Center and plans to complete the Grand Rapids Community College welding program. He can sew and enjoys working on clothing. Jordan is also interested in screen printing. This eclectic student is an outdoorsman who likes hunting, fishing and hiking. He is an avid bicycle rider and would like to learn foreign languages.

Jordan’s calm confidence and dedication to meeting his goals is evident in his approach to school. He is a model of appropriate behavior and work ethic. His teachers constantly remark on his desire and ability to excel not only at River Valley Academy but at the next stages of his life as well. Most importantly, Jordan is an example of determination. Others can look to him for inspiration when things become difficult and see that great things are possible.

Jordan plans on working in a welding career after college and then start a clothing business. He would like to travel while working in his profession and learn about different cultures and people.
